It's a busy day at Westerner Park as the final move in's and finishing touches are placed on the 34th Agri-Trade Equipment Expo, which opens tomorrow (Nov 8th) and runs through Saturday (11th).

Show Manager David Fiddler says they continue to find ways to fit in more exhibits.

“More outdoor exhibitors, they have their tents up, they are going to have the heat going, and we encourage people to visit the outdoor exhibits on their way in. It’s a sold out show, we are right full to the brim and indoors, if you count the number of exhibits about 475 and 445 exhibitors but some of them have multiple booths”.

Every year they add something new according to Fiddler.

“We’ve got a program for women Friday morning, for farm women. We have a motivational speaker coming in talking about time management, making the best of your time. I think that could apply both to farm women and farm men as well. And we have a producer breakfast on the Thursday morning; the first 220 farm producers that come to the show on Thursday morning get a complimentary breakfast courtesy of the Ag Exchange Group”.

Once again the newest equipment, technology and services in the agriculture industry will be highlighted by the Ag Innovations awards.

First place this year is awarded to Arnold Innovations for the Combine Cylinder Reversers, with a few easy steps, the reversers promise to have your combine unplugged and on the go again.

A simple, all in one solution for calculating grain loss, the ScherGain Drop Pan picked up 2nd place, and 3rd place is awarded to PowerLift Hydraulic Doors, which are operated using hydraulic cylinders.

Fiddler says Agri-Trade will actually be hosting some special guests today (Nov 7th), 100 international visitors from 14 different countries will be taking in a preview of the show.

As well, Economists with Farm Credit Canada will be on hand reacting to the release of two reports this morning, one that looks at Canada’s performance in commodity exports and one that looks at Canada's manufactured (processed) food exports.
